Elevator Accident Cases: An Overview
Elevator incidents are more prevalent than many realise. Each year, thousands of elevator-related injuries are reported across the United States. The most frequent causes include:By pinpointing the cause of an accident, we can hold the appropriate parties responsible for their negligence.
- Poor Maintenance: Failing to conduct regular inspections or necessary repairs leads to dangerous conditions.
- Defective Manufacturing: Faulty components such as cables, door mechanisms, or sensors may result in malfunctions.
- Negligent Property Management: Building owners who neglect safety protocols and fail to ensure that elevators meet established standards.

Common Elevator Accident Injuries
Accidents involving elevators can result in devastating consequences. Typical injuries include:Understanding the long-term effects of these injuries helps us seek compensation that fully addresses your needs.
- Spinal Damage: Sudden stops or falls can cause severe trauma to the spine.
- Fractures: Misaligned doors, abrupt stops, or trips over faulty parts often result in broken bones.
- Head Trauma: Collisions or falls can lead to concussions or other head injuries.
- Psychological Impact: Many victims experience lasting anxiety or post-traumatic stress.
Understanding Damages You May Be Entitled To
Elevator accident victims may pursue compensation for a wide range of losses, including:
- Medical expenses (both immediate and ongoing).
- Loss of earnings due to time away from work.
- Pain and suffering caused by physical and emotional distress.
- Costs related to rehabilitation, therapy, or long-term care.

FAQs About Elevator Accident Claims
Q: Who Is Responsible for Elevator Accidents?
Responsibility may fall to property owners, elevator maintenance providers, or equipment manufacturers, depending on the circumstances.
---
Q: What Is the Deadline to File a Claim in New York?
Generally, you have three years from the date of the accident to initiate a personal injury claim. However, it’s crucial to act quickly to preserve evidence and strengthen your case.
---
Q: Can I File a Claim if the Accident Happened at Work?
Yes, you might qualify for workers’ compensation. In addition, you could have a separate claim against third parties if negligence contributed to the accident.
---
Q: What Types of Evidence Are Needed?
Key documents include maintenance logs, inspection reports, and video footage (if available). Testimony from witnesses and expert analyses also play a critical role.
